from unittest import skipIf
from django.conf import settings
from django.test import TestCase
from .utils import render, setup
try:
import numpy
except ImportError:
numpy = False
@skipIf(numpy is False, "Numpy must be installed to run these tests.")
class NumpyTests(TestCase):
@setup({'numpy-array-index01': '{{ var.1 }}'})
def test_numpy_array_index01(self):
"""
Numpy's array-index syntax allows a template to access a certain
item of a subscriptable object.
"""
output = render(
'numpy-array-index01',
{'var': numpy.array(["first item", "second item"])},
)
self.assertEqual(output, 'second item')
@setup({'numpy-array-index02': '{{ var.5 }}'})
def test_numpy_array_index02(self):
"""
Fail silently when the array index is out of range.
"""
output = render(
'numpy-array-index02',
{'var': numpy.array(["first item", "second item"])},
)
if settings.TEMPLATE_STRING_IF_INVALID:
self.assertEqual(output, 'INVALID')
else:
self.assertEqual(output, '')
